In 1935, laws were passed to control the quality of French wine. The Appellation d'origine contrôlée system was established, governed by a powerful oversight board (Institut national certains dénomination d'origine, INAO). France ah one of the oldest systems intuition protected designation of origin expérience wine in the world and étréci laws concerning winemaking and multiplication; many European systems are modeled after it.

French wine originated in the 6th century BCE, with the colonization of Southern Gaul by Greek settlers. Viticulture soon flourished with the founding of the Greek colony of Marseille. Wine oh been around cognition thousands of years in the countries je the Mediterranean joli France has made it a part of their civilization and vraiment considered wine-making as art conscience over two thousand years. The Gauls knew how to cultivate the Souche and how to mirabelle it. Pruning creates année grave discrimination in the difference between wild souche and wine-producing grapes. Before oblong, the wines produced in Gaul were popular all around the world.

There are two droit grape varieties used in Burgundy – Chardonnay expérience white wines, and Pinot black cognition red. White wines are also sometimes made from Aligoté, and other grape varieties will also Quand found occasionally.

Beaujolais is primarily a red-wine region generally made from the Gamay grape. Gamay is characterized by an early ripening and acidic variety. Due to the carbonic maceration that producers règles during the wine-making process Beaujolais wines are brightly colored with a low level of soft tannin.
